3. Use Low-VOC Paint
When Painting your bedroom walls, choose low-VOC or zero-VOC paint to minimize the amount of harmful chemicals released into the air. Traditional paints contain volaTile organic compounds (VOCs) that can off-gas and contribute to indoor air pollution. By using low-VOC paint, you can create a healthier and more sustainable sleeping environment.

When it comes to Bedding and linens, choose organic and sustainably sourced materials such as cotton, linen, or bamboo. These materials are free from harmful chemicals and pesticides, making them better for your health and the environment. Look for bedding that is certified organic by organizations such as GOTS (Global Organic TexTile Standard) or Oeko-Tex to ensure that it meets strict environmental and social criteria.
